Exploring the Potential of Stem Cells for Knee Repair
Stem cell therapy is emerging as a innovative treatment option for individuals with knee injuries or degenerative conditions. This groundbreaking approach harnesses the body's own cells to regenerate damaged cartilage and reduce pain. While stem cell therapy offers several expected benefits, it's crucial to completely consider both the pros and cons before undergoing this treatment.
- On the advantageous side, stem cell therapy has the ability to enhance natural healing processes, leading to greater joint function and mobility. Many patients report a significant decrease in pain and stiffness after treatment.
- However, it's important to note that stem cell therapy is still a relatively new field with ongoing research. The long-term success rate of this therapy are not yet fully understood, and there can be potential risks associated with the procedure.
Some patients may experience temporary side effects such as inflammation at the injection site. In rare cases, more significant complications can develop. It's essential to discuss a qualified medical professional to determine if stem cell therapy is an appropriate option for your individual condition and to understand the potential benefits and risks involved.
Knee Repair with Stem Cells: How Effective Is It?
For individuals grappling with knee pain and debilitating osteoarthritis, stem cell therapy presents a glimmer of hope. This innovative treatment harnesses the remarkable restorative potential of stem cells to repair damaged cartilage and alleviate symptoms. While success rates vary depending on factors such as the extent of damage and individual resilience, clinical studies have shown promising results.
Stem cell therapy for knee repair typically involves implanting a concentrated dose of stem cells into the affected joint. These cells, capable of differentiating into various types of tissue, have the potential to stimulate bone regeneration and reduce inflammation.
- Many studies suggest that stem cell therapy can effectively decrease pain, improve range of motion, and enhance overall level of life for patients with osteoarthritis.
- However, it's crucial to understand that stem cell therapy is not a guaranteed fix. Individual results can vary widely, and further research is needed to fully explore the long-term effects of this treatment.
Speaking with a qualified orthopedic surgeon specializing in stem cell therapy is essential for determining if this treatment is viable for your individual needs and expectations. They can provide personalized recommendations based on your medical history, condition, and comprehensive health status.
